This “Ni no Kuni” Trailer Will Satisfy Anime & Game Lovers
Lost in yesterday’s early E3 trailer releases was this gem by Level-5. And it shouldn’t have been.
Ni no Kuni: Wrath of the White Witch centers around a boy named Oliver, who is on a quest to save his mother. Along the way he befriends allies who will ultimately lead him to an encounter with the White Witch.
A joint venture with Namco Bandai and Studio Ghibli, the latter’s animated touch is on full display in this trailer. Joe Hisashi’s soundtrack also shines.
The English dubbing didn’t seem bad for me, personally, but gamers will have the option to switch to the Japanese track should they prefer to.
Expect to experience this magical adventure on January 22, 2013.
